The States of Austria, or Bundesländer, are the federal states of Austria.

The nine Bundesländer with ISO 3166-2 code are:

States of Austria
EnglishGermanISO State capitalArea¹Population²Gov web

BurgenlandBurgenlandAT-1BEisenstadt3,965277,569bgld.gv.at
CarinthiaKärntenAT-2KKlagenfurt9,536559,404 ktn.gv.at
Lower AustriaNiederösterreichAT-3NSt. Pölten19,1781,545,804noel.gv.at
Upper AustriaOberösterreichAT-4OLinz11,9821,376,797ooe.gv.at
SalzburgSalzburgAT-5SSalzburg7,154515,327sbg.gv.at
StyriaSteiermarkAT-6StGraz16,3921,183,303stmk.gv.at
TyrolTirolAT-7TInnsbruck12,648673,504tirol.gv.at
VorarlbergVorarlbergAT-8VBregenz2,601372,791vorarlberg.at
ViennaWienAT-9Wn/a (city-state)414.651,550,123wien.gv.at
¹in km² ²on 2001-05-15
